Teen confronts robbery suspect, who fires shot, police say
Suffolk police detectives are investigating a robbery in North Lindenhurst Sunday night in which a teenager confronted the suspect before a gunshot was fired, police said.
A 17-year-old resident of a North Jefferson Avenue home saw a man exiting his house with a metal lock box about 7:35 p.m. and confronted him, police said. A struggle ensued and the gun-wielding suspect fired one shot into the ground.
After the teen backed away, the suspect - described as a male about 6 feet tall with a stocky build - fled north on Jefferson Avenue toward Sunrise Highway, police said.
An undetermined amount of cash stolen from the box was recovered on Jefferson Avenue.
